Impact of White Varietals on Histamine Levels

In my experience, certain types of pale beverages can indeed trigger a reaction in some individuals. This is often linked to the presence of specific compounds that may provoke an immune response. It’s essential to recognize that not all individuals will react similarly; sensitivity varies widely.

Research indicates that lighter varieties generally contain lower concentrations of the compounds responsible for such reactions compared to their red counterparts. However, sulfites and other additives may still play a role in exacerbating symptoms for those predisposed to sensitivities.

Understanding Histamines in White Wine

Individuals sensitive to certain compounds may experience symptoms after consuming certain fermented beverages. The presence of biogenic amines, particularly histamines, in these drinks can contribute to such reactions. It’s essential to recognize the role of specific ingredients and production methods in influencing histamine levels.

Here are key points to consider:

  • Grapes Used: Different grape varieties contain varying levels of precursors that can lead to histamine formation during fermentation.
  • Fermentation Process: The method employed, including the duration and temperature, can affect the biogenic amine content. Longer fermentation times may increase levels.
  • Storage Conditions: Improper storage can result in higher concentrations of amines. Keeping bottles in optimal conditions is crucial.
  • Food Pairings: Consuming age-related cheeses or cured meats alongside these beverages can amplify histamine effects due to their own histamine content.
  • Personal Sensitivity: Individual reactions may vary significantly. Monitoring personal tolerance levels is advisable.

For those concerned about potential reactions, opting for lower histamine varieties or consulting with a healthcare professional can provide tailored recommendations. Keeping a diary of consumption and symptoms may also aid in identifying specific triggers.

In summary, understanding the factors influencing biogenic amines in fermented beverages can help individuals make informed choices based on their sensitivities.

Comparing Histamine Levels in White and Red Wines

In my experience, red varieties typically exhibit higher concentrations of amines compared to their lighter counterparts. This discrepancy arises primarily from the fermentation process and the skin contact duration during production. The skins of red grapes contain more polyphenols, which contribute to elevated amine levels.

Research indicates that certain white varieties, especially those produced from grapes with minimal skin contact, tend to have lower amounts of these compounds. For instance, a study highlighted that Sauvignon Blanc and Pinot Grigio often present reduced amine levels, making them preferable options for individuals sensitive to these substances.

It’s important to note that the specifics can vary significantly by producer and region. Certain brands may utilize additives or specific fermentation techniques that alter the levels of these compounds. Therefore, I recommend checking the producer’s information or reviews to determine the amine content of a specific bottle.

When selecting a beverage, I suggest opting for those labeled as low in sulfites or crafted through organic methods, as these procedures can also influence amine levels positively. Personal experimentation with different varieties can help in identifying which options are best tolerated.
